JUDGMENT
David Wong Dak Wah JCA:
Introduction
[1] This is an appeal by the appellant against the decision of the High Court in which the learned judge dismissed the appeal arising from the decision of the Director of Lands and Survey Department, Sabah where the respondent's claim for native customary rights to a piece of land measuring 15 acres situate at Kampung Salimpodon in the District of Pitas (the land) was rejected.
[2] On 24 January 2014, we heard the appeal and after giving due consideration to the evidence adduced in the trial Court and submissions by respective counsel, we dismissed the appeal. We now give our grounds for that decision.
Background Facts
[3] The respondent (Rambilin) is a Sabah native Dusun Kimaragan and had since her marriage she and her family occupied and cultivated on the land. Her family occupation is premised on the purchase of the land from two natives, namely Sharif Osman bin Sharif Murah and Sharif Endun bin Sharif Ading in 1982. To formalise her occupation, she made an application to the 3rd respondent (ACLR) for the land under PT no 89280296.
